Child found unresponsive in pool in Pawtucket

PAWTUCKET, R.I. (WLNE) — Pawtucket Police said officers found an unresponsive child in a pool in Pawtucket on Wednesday afternoon.
Officers responded to a call for a missing 9-year-old male on Marbury Street around 2:45 p.m.
Officials said a search of the area was conducted and the child was found unresponsive in a nearby pool.
The child was removed from the pool and life-saving measures were performed on the child. The child was transported to the Hasbro Emergency Room.
Officials said the incident is still under investigation.
